MSSQL2000 内存 超过最大值还在涨!!?

MSSQL2000内存超过最大值还在涨!!?我设置了动态分配内存最小0M最大268M最小查询2048K,设置好以后重新启动过服务器了,可服务器运行一天下来。sqlserv... MSSQL2000 内存 超过最大值还在涨!!?

我设置了动态分配内存 最小0M 最大268M 最小查询2048K,设置好以后重新启动过服务器了,可服务器运行一天下来。
sqlserver进程占用内存竟达到300M有多! 1G内存 扣除其它进程用的内存外 不用三天就会把内存吃光!!

这是什么原因啊?请高手指教。
Hyperddr:

那我要观察一个礼拜了,,问题是 为什么 会超过限制的内存最大值?
展开
 我来答
Hyperddr
2007-08-17 · TA获得超过232个赞
知道小有建树答主
回答量:352
采纳率:0%
帮助的人:104万
展开全部
不会积累增加的吧,一天300,两天最多就是350吧.100天也就400了.

一个软件其实很难统计自己用了多少内存的啦,另外你的设置只是对下面的数据库占用内存做限制,对管理系统本身的内存没有限制,那个应该会固定占用几十兆内存,所以一般总占内存会超过最大值.
一般不用太担心这个.你就是不设最大值,也不会有太大问题的.
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
Jtti
2024-06-18 广告
导致香港服务器内存不足的原因比较多,Jtti总结了几点,具体如下:1、香港服务器应用程序池没有及时释放内存导致,应用程序池有一个默认回收的时间,到了这个时间就会自动释放内存,这个时间一般是1740分钟,而这种程度的时间可能会导致应用程序池无... 点击进入详情页
本回答由Jtti提供
百度网友5c91d28
2007-08-17 · TA获得超过5084个赞
知道大有可为答主
回答量:1916
采纳率:50%
帮助的人:1697万
展开全部
说实话,这么多年用下来,感觉SQL SERVER里的内存配置就是个摆设,即便设置了内存阈值,SQL SERVER实际占用内存也会超过最大值的。如果你实在觉得内存值看起来不好看,弄一个定期释放内存空间的软件来释放吧。虽然微软不推荐这么做,但既然他的阈值都不起作用,我们就不一定要听他的。在服务器上我试过,释放内存以后对生产库没什么影响。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
合肥夏天mylove
2007-08-17 · TA获得超过152个赞
知道答主
回答量:299
采纳率:0%
帮助的人:0
展开全部
100天也就400了不会积累增加的吧
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
hotyxm
2007-08-16 · TA获得超过1028个赞
知道大有可为答主
回答量:1698
采纳率:50%
帮助的人:1186万
展开全部
在执行结束查询后释放连接了么?
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
aska2317
2007-08-16 · TA获得超过218个赞
知道答主
回答量:629
采纳率:0%
帮助的人:397万
展开全部
我也是一样的原因怎么没人答呢
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(3)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式